Old Spice has named their Art of Manliness 2008 Man of the Year:
Matthew Chancey.
Chancey and his wife Jennie, who runs a misogynistic site called Ladies Against Feminism, are members of the racist, homophobic cult Vision Forum. Vision Forum’s statement on homosexuality includes the following: "Homosexuality is not a victimless crime. It is a cruel moral perversion that wreaks moral, physical and spiritual havoc on men, women, children, families and institutions. The Bible makes no distinction between homosexuals, pedophiles, bestials and rapists. All are criminals, the toleration of which brings judgment on the land and devastation to children."
Matt and his wife also believe that women should not attend college, work outside the home, or have the right to vote. Old Spice’s parent company, Procter & Gamble, was told about Chancey’s radical, right-wing beliefs but did not disqualify him. Chancey rallied his fellow cult members to vote for him, and he won.
